Katarina Sjöblom began her musical studies at Svenska Yrkeshögskolan (Finland), and then continued at Det Fynske Musikkonservatorium – Carl Nielsen Academy of Music (Denmark). Along with her current political science studies at University of Helsinki, Katarina is exploring ways of playing the violin in the most ergonomic and organic way possible. This has taken her on a trip to the world of movement and dance improvisation. She is interested in using these elements in combination with music.

Alicia Burns (USA) is completing a Singer’s Diploma Study at Snellman-korkeakoulu and an apprenticeship in the School of Uncovering the Voice, under the direction of Christiaan Boele, with guidance from Janneke Moes and Gerda Euskirchen. Additional studies include Holistic Concert production and presentation (Giorgia Ghizzoni). Inspired by nature, and by improvisation in dance and music, Alicia is exploring performance as a medium for meaningful social interactions.
